Proper posture after vitrectomy surgery

Posturing means keeping the head in a specific position after surgery. The posturing needs to be done even when you are sleeping or during waking hours for desired results. So, here’s what you have to do:

  • Tilt your head slightly forwards and look straight down towards the floor. It’s called face-down posturing, which means the eyes are in the correct direction. Just make sure not to strain your neck; that means there’s no need to bend the head down entirely forward.

How long should I do posturing after Vitrectomy surgery?

Around 50 minutes every hour. And do it for 5 days when you are awake.

The daily regime and sleeping routine following Vitrectomy surgery

The sleeping posture includes eye down (face down) when awake. Some of the necessary recommendations that need to follow are:

  • Sleep on the side or front. But, it would help if you do not sleep on the back.
  • For a better sleeping pattern, keep a pillow or tennis ball in a sock behind your back so that you don’t roll over.

You must ask the eye surgeon the right type to follow for sitting posture. The eye surgeon can tell you better about the same. Make sure you follow all the necessary post-operative exercises as your eye surgeon tells you. All the small and essential efforts you follow after the surgery make a huge difference in ensuring the best possible results. Posturing and sitting in a particular state can result in discomfort, so to relax, doing post-operative exercises is essential. Some of the necessary ones are:

  • Head rotations
  • Assisted neck rotations
  • Stretching side bending
  • Stretching SCM
  • Stretching levator scapula

Recovery following Vitrectomy Surgery

Vitrectomy surgery removes the vitreous gel that takes the posterior cavity or chamber space in the eye to address eye problems. Getting treatment by the Eye specialists In Punjab, the problem is effectively addressed. The surgeon knows how to access everything properly and perform the necessary:

  • Retinal detachment repair
  • Removal of scar tissue
  • Macular hole treatment

Are there complications related to vitrectomy surgery?

As you get Vitreoretinal surgery in Jalandhar, you are suggested all the necessary things to ensure the complications are less. Some of the necessary complications included with vitrectomy surgery are:

  • Cataract
  • Retinal tears
  • Retinal detachment
  • Bleeding
  • Eye infection
  • Glaucoma

Vitreoretinal eye surgery refers to a group of procedures that the doctor performs deep inside the eye’s interior. They are the part of the eye wherein the doctor finds the retina and the vitreous. This makes the Vitreoretinal surgery in Jalandhar a lot more delicate and vulnerable. The real reason to undergo vitrectomy is to restore, preserve and improve the visions. There is a wide range of conditions that might lead you to opt for this in an Eye Hospital In Punjab. Some conditions include age-related macular degeneration, detached retinas, and diabetic retinopathy. 

What Is The Procedure Of Vitreoretinal Eye Surgery?

The real reason to use vitrectomies is to remove the vitreous humor in the eye. It is basically a gel-like substance that a foreign matter invaded. Let us learn about the common foreign matter that invades the eye. Light passing through or blood from a diabetic vitreous hemorrhage causes distorted vision. After the eye specialist removes the vitreous humor, they inject a saline solution into the eye.

The eye specialist performs this procedure by prescribing anesthesia to the patient, just like in a Lasik Surgery in Jalandhar. You can prefer either local anesthesia or general anesthesia. But as there are a total of three incisions that the doctor might make, we highly recommend general anesthesia. The incisions are in the eye to insert different instruments and or lasers. 

Risk Of Vitreoretinal Surgery

However, do keep in mind that each case is different and will require a different tweak in the case. That will also affect the recovery process of the individual as it will differ in each case. The specialist will be able to dictate the risk and the recovery time based on your case. Most patients who undergo vitreoretinal surgery use antibiotic eye drops and anti-inflammatory eye drops to stop the infection and the inflammation while the eye heals.
